What Is Full Outer Join? |
|
Answer» A full outer join will combine results of both LEFT and right outer join. Hence the records from both TABLES will be displayed with a NULL for MISSING matches from either of the tables. EXAMPLE: To display employees who have a bonus and to display bonus even if he is not an employee. Select * from employee FULL OUTER JOIN bonus ON employee.bonus=bonus.bonus A full outer join will combine results of both left and right outer join.
